Wednesday, 28 August 2013

How to express existential types using higher rank (rank-N) type polymorphism?

How to express existential types using higher rank (rank-N) type
polymorphism?

References

Reference NO 1

http://stackoverflow.com/questions/13653532/how-to-express-existential-types-using-higher-rank-rank-n-type-polymorphism

Reference NO 2

http://stackoverflow.com/questions/17842501/special-cases-in-handling-of-higher-rank-types-in-ghc

Reference NO 3

http://research.microsoft.com/~simonpj/papers/higher-rank/putting.pdf

Reference NO 4

http://www.cs.rutgers.edu/~ccshan/cs252/usage.pdf

Reference NO 5

http://www.haskell.org/ghc/docs/7.6.3/html/users_guide/other-type-extensions.html

Reference NO 6

http://en.wikipedia.org/wiki/Type_system

Reference NO 7

http://okmij.org/ftp/Computation/lightweight-dependent-typing.html

Reference NO 8

#EANF#

No comments:

Post a Comment